Esx server is $1850 per host CPU with a required support and service per =
CPU
of $ $394

Normally you would run this on duals, quads or higher

Also, I would recommend the SMP option which allows quest OS to use =
multiple
CPU's which is $1250 per 2 CPU with service and support of $263


We have had great results with a recent client XP farm running in =
production
under VMWare. The customer has a dedicated data collector and three
metaframe application servers running alongside some other light duty
servers they need in their environment- all on two HP DL 380's. So they =
are
running, with no loss of performance, 6 servers on two physical servers.

However, VMWare will not gain you raw performance on the same hardware. =
It
makes sense when you have underutilized servers and can consolidate them
together and save on hardware, space and maintenance by virtualizing =
them.=20

Just thought I would share this with the list.  I have been testing =
VMWare
ESX and Citrix MetaFrame. =20

For those that are interested, I have a Citrix server running on a =
Windows
Server 2003.  Citrix has the Citrix Server Testing Kit (CSTK) that I =
have up
and running.  Using this kit, I have been able to simulate connections =
to
this server. =20

Here are the results:

---

All references to Office Products mean Office 2000. =20

These tests may not exactly equate to real world work because all
connections are performing work all the time, nobody ever takes a break =
or
sits and reads the latest joke in email.

---

128M RAM - Single 3ghz processor - no hyper-threading enabled in the VM =
13
users running Excel, Word and administrative apps (Command prompt, =
terminal
services admin, task manager, etc) before they started having issues.

(RAM was the bottleneck)

512M RAM - Single 3ghz processor - no hyper-threading enabled in the VM =
23
total user connections before issues=20
15 users running Excel, Word and administrative apps
8 users running Excel and Access

(Processor was the bottleneck)

512M RAM - Single 3ghz processor - hyper-threading enabled in the VM 30
total connections with no issues - probably could get more but I didn't =
have
it configured 20 users running Excel, Word and administrative apps 10 =
users
running Excel and Access

(Processor was the bottleneck)

---

For what it's worth, in our current environment, which I have not run =
these
tests, I am happy to be able to get 30 users on a NT 4.0 TSE server with
4Gig RAM and dual 1.14ghz processors.
